About this course

The course explores the development of fashion films across the production process, beginning with research and planning before moving into shooting, editing and broadcast. Teaching combines theoretical input with group discussion and practical workshops, allowing participants to examine techniques and apply them during the course. It is relevant both to learners creating fashion films themselves and to those seeking a better understanding of directing others.

What you'll learn

  • Conduct research for a fashion film project
  • Plan the development of a fashion film
  • Apply techniques for shooting fashion film
  • Edit fashion film material
  • Consider how fashion film is prepared for broadcast

Is this course right for you?

The course is intended for anyone interested in fashion film, including complete beginners and learners extending existing knowledge. Participation combines theoretical discussion with practical workshops in a collaborative group setting.

  • No prior experience is needed to take part.
  • The course includes collaborative discussion and workshop participation.
